A DEED KNOCKS FIRST AT THOUGHT by EMILY DICKINSON

A Deed knocks first at Thought
And then - it knocks at Will -
That is the manufacturing spot
And Will at Home and well

It then goes out an Act
Or is entombed so still
That only to the ear of God
Its Doom is audible
